I hate the people that insist a betta will be fine in a bowl or a vase because "in the wild they live in puddles the size of a heel print." Umm, no they don’t. In the wild they live in vast rice paddies. And even if they did, wouldn’t you want to give them the most ideal conditions in captivity, not "barely survivable" conditions? A human can technically survive in 6’ by 6’ by 6’ cell for many years. But it’s not ideal. But for a lot of people, when you point all this out, they say "why does it matter? It’s just a fish! If it dies, I’ll buy a new one!" IT MATTERS TO THE FREAKING FISH!! It’s "just a fish" but it’s still a living creature that you’ve decided to take on the care of! Do it right!

Here in Italy, the Italian name of the Dunnock is “Passera scopaiola”. Its literal translation in English would roughly be “Fucking (as in “who has or likes to have lots of sex”) female songbird”. The name actually came from the fact that it likes to make its nest next to the pants of heater, in particular the specie of heater whose scientific name is Erica scoparia, but that is definitely not what someone would think hearing the word “scopaiola”. It has even an higher level of double sense because “passera” can also be used as a rude name for “vagina” (as “pussy” in English can mean female cat or be a slang for vagina). I’m not sure if in any other language there is an animal name topping THAT.
